Help Identify: Man Steals Bike From Warrington Elementary School

The Warrington Township Police Department is investigating the theft of a mountain bike from a local elementary school.

WARRINGTON, PA — The Warrington Township Police Department is asking for the public's help in solving a bike theft from a local elementary school.

The baby blue Trek mountain bike, valued at $700, was stolen from the school around 5 a.m. Sunday, police said.

The suspect is described as a black male.
